Abstract: Systems and methods for communicating between multiple lower limb exoskeletons are provided. A first exoskeleton boot can receive, responsive to transmitting a first packet, a second packet from a second exoskeleton boot through a wireless connection between the first exoskeleton boot and the second exoskeleton boot. The first exoskeleton boot can determine a latency for communication between the first exoskeleton boot and the second exoskeleton boot based on a time difference between transmission of the first packet and receipt of the second packet and update, responsive to the comparison, a model indicating data weighted based on the latency for controlling the first exoskeleton boot and the second exoskeleton boot. The first exoskeleton boot can generate, using data from the model, a command to cause an electric motor of the first exoskeleton boot to generate torque to aid a limb of a user in performing a movement.

Abstract: A method of operating an exoskeleton system that includes obtaining a first set of sensor data from one or more sensors associated with one or more leg actuator units of an exoskeleton system during a user activity, the first set of sensor data indicating a first configuration state of the one or more actuator units; determining, based at least in part on the first set of obtained sensor data, to change configuration of the one or more leg actuator units to a second configuration state to support a user during the user activity; and introducing fluid to one or more fluidic actuators of the one or more leg actuator units to generate the second configuration state by causing the one or more fluidic actuators to apply force at the one or more actuator units.

Abstract: A walking assistance device includes: a waist attachment portion attached to a waist; a right knee attachment portion attached to a right knee; a left knee attachment portion attached to a left knee; and a wire that extends from the right knee attachment portion along a front surface of a right thigh, passes through the waist attachment portion, and extends along a front surface of a left thigh to reach the left knee attachment portion. The wire assists a motion of swinging the left thigh forward when the right thigh is kicked backward, and assists a motion of swinging the right thigh forward when the left thigh is kicked backward.

Abstract: An inversion table includes a supporting stand, a tilt inversion mechanism and an operating unit. The tilt inversion mechanism includes an inversion unit including a support table assembly which is pivotally disposed on the supporting stand, and an extension assembly which is coupled with and extends from the support table assembly downwardly. A feet holding unit includes a front feet holding assembly securely and non-pivotably disposed on a lower portion of the inversion unit, and a rear feet holding assembly pivotably and movably connected to the inversion unit. The operating unit includes an operating assembly operably coupled with the front feet holding assembly, and is rotatable about a rotating axis at the front feet holding assembly to actuate the rear feet holding assembly to rotate and move toward the front feet holding assembly. In an inversion state, the users feet is firmly held on the front feet holding assembly.

Abstract: A stabilizing medical belt or harness method and apparatus for averting injury in individuals that are prone to falls is configured to be worn by the user as a belt or harness and operated autonomously. Power is preferably provided by a battery pack located on the belt or harness. The invention includes a plurality of gyroscopic drives that produce a strong stabilizing effect when activated by a central computer that detects when the user is about to slip or fall. The medical stabilizer belt or harness will also aid patients in physical therapy by assisting in balance during recovery.

Abstract: An orthopedic device for supporting a lower back of a user includes
a mechanical energy store,
a pelvic element,
an upper body element with a first force transmission element and
an upper leg element with a second force transmission element.
The upper leg element is arranged on the pelvic element such that it can be swivelled about a first swivel axis,
the upper body element is movably arranged relative to the pelvic element,
the first force transmission element can be engaged and disengaged with the second force transmission element by moving the upper body element relative to the pelvic element, and
the mechanical energy store can be charged and discharged by swivelling the upper leg element relative to the upper body element when the first force transmission element is engaged with the second force transmission element.-

Abstract: A walking assistance method and/or apparatuses configured to perform same are provided. A state variable may be defined based on a result obtained by measuring a gait motion of a user, and a torque profile may be generated based on the defined state variable, a gain and a delay. The generated torque profile may correspond to a torque profile to assist the gait motion, or a torque profile to provide a resistance to the gait motion.
